Stamford white sage fragrance is typically herbaceous, clean, and slightly earthy, often used to create a fresh, calm atmosphere when burned. It’s inspired by the scent of white sage — a traditional aromatic herb known for its cleansing and grounding qualities.
🌱 Scent Profile Notes
Top / initial impression: lightly fresh and herbal, with a crisp, green edge.
Mid / heart: soft herbal tones that evoke dried sage leaves or a garden-fresh aroma — earthy and relaxed rather than bright or floral.
Base: subtle earthy, grounding warmth that lingers after the sharper herbal notes fade.
🕯 Overall Vibe
The scent is:
Calming and cleansing — good for creating a peaceful space.
Not overly sweet or perfumed — it’s more natural and herbal, though some Stamford incense can have a slightly perfumed quality depending on the specific product blend.
Subtle but noticeable — fills a room without being overwhelming, ideal for meditation, relaxation, or refreshing your home.
How to Use Incense Cones (Step-by-Step)
1. Choose a Safe Surface
Use an incense cone holder or a heat-resistant dish (ceramic, metal(Included), stone).
Place it on a stable, non-flammable surface, away from curtains, papers, or drafts.
2. Light the Cone
Hold the cone pointed end up.
Light the tip with a match or lighter.
Let it burn for 5–10 seconds until you see a small flame.
3. Blow Out the Flame
Gently blow out the flame.
The tip should glow red and release fragrant smoke.
4. Let It Burn
A standard cone burns for 15–30 minutes.
Enjoy the aroma as the smoke slowly fills the room.
5. After It Finishes
Allow the cone and ash to cool completely.
Dispose of the ash safely once cool.
Extra Tips for Best Results
Ventilation: Light incense in a well-ventilated room.
Scent strength: Use one cone for a small to medium room—more isn’t always better.
Draft control: Avoid fans or open windows nearby to ensure even burning.
